怎么设置时间格式excel

怎么设置时间格式excel

在Excel中设置时间格式的步骤包括:使用内置格式、创建自定义格式、调整区域设置、使用公式进行时间计算。 其中,使用内置格式 是最常用的方法之一。Excel 提供了多种预定义的时间格式,可以快速应用到单元格中。例如,如果你有一个单元格输入的是“14:30”,你可以通过格式选项将其显示为“2:30 PM”。


一、使用内置格式

Excel提供了多种预定义的时间格式,可以快速应用到单元格中。以下是详细步骤:

1.1 选择单元格

首先,选择你要设置时间格式的单元格或范围。

1.2 打开“设置单元格格式”对话框

在选中的单元格上,右键点击,然后选择“设置单元格格式”。也可以通过快捷键Ctrl + 1打开这个对话框。

1.3 选择时间格式

在“设置单元格格式”对话框中,选择“数字”选项卡,然后在左侧的类别列表中选择“时间”。在右侧,你会看到多个预定义的时间格式。例如:

  • 13:30
  • 1:30 PM
  • 1:30:55 PM
  • 13:30:55

选择你需要的格式,然后点击“确定”。

1.4 应用格式

格式应用后,你选中的单元格将显示为你选择的时间格式。如果你输入例如“14:30”,它将自动转换为你选择的格式,例如“2:30 PM”。

二、创建自定义格式

有时内置的时间格式不能满足所有需求,这时候可以创建自定义时间格式。

2.1 打开“设置单元格格式”对话框

和前面的步骤类似,选择单元格,右键点击,选择“设置单元格格式”。

2.2 选择自定义格式

在“设置单元格格式”对话框中,选择“数字”选项卡,然后在左侧的类别列表中选择“自定义”。

2.3 输入自定义格式代码

在右侧的“类型”框中输入自定义格式代码。例如:

  • hh:mm AM/PM:显示为12小时制和AM/PM
  • hh:mm:ss:显示为小时、分钟和秒
  • [$-409]h:mm:ss AM/PM:显示为12小时制并带有区域设置

2.4 应用格式

输入完成后,点击“确定”应用格式。现在选中的单元格将显示为你自定义的时间格式。

三、调整区域设置

有时候,默认的时间格式可能不符合你所在地区的习惯,这时候可以通过调整区域设置来改变时间格式。

3.1 打开“控制面板”

在Windows系统中,打开“控制面板”。

3.2 选择“区域和语言选项”

在控制面板中,选择“区域和语言选项”。

3.3 调整区域设置

在“区域和语言选项”中,你可以选择不同的区域设置。选择你所在地区的区域设置,然后点击“确定”。这将改变Excel中默认的时间格式。

四、使用公式进行时间计算

在Excel中,时间不仅仅是显示的格式,还可以进行各种计算。

4.1 添加时间

你可以使用简单的加法来添加时间。例如,如果A1单元格包含“2:00 PM”,B1单元格包含“1:30 PM”,你可以在C1单元格输入公式:

=A1 + B1

这将显示结果为“3:30 PM”。

4.2 计算时间差

你也可以计算两个时间之间的差。例如,如果A1单元格包含“3:00 PM”,B1单元格包含“1:30 PM”,你可以在C1单元格输入公式:

=A1 - B1

这将显示结果为“1:30”。

4.3 使用时间函数

Excel提供了多个内置的时间函数,例如:

  • HOUR(): 返回时间的小时部分
  • MINUTE(): 返回时间的分钟部分
  • SECOND(): 返回时间的秒部分

例如,如果A1单元格包含“2:30:45 PM”,你可以在B1单元格输入公式:

=HOUR(A1)

这将显示结果为“14”,因为Excel中的时间是基于24小时制的。

五、处理时间值输入错误

有时候,输入的时间值可能会出现错误,这时候可以通过一些技巧来纠正。

5.1 使用数据验证

你可以使用数据验证来确保输入的时间值是正确的。选择单元格,点击“数据”选项卡,然后选择“数据验证”。

5.2 设置数据验证规则

在“数据验证”对话框中,选择“时间”作为允许的值,然后设置开始和结束时间。例如:

  • 开始时间:00:00
  • 结束时间:23:59

这样,如果输入的时间不在这个范围内,Excel将会提示错误。

5.3 使用条件格式

你还可以使用条件格式来高亮显示错误的时间值。选择单元格,点击“开始”选项卡,然后选择“条件格式”。

在“条件格式”对话框中,选择“新建规则”,然后设置条件。例如,设置条件为“单元格值不在00:00到23:59之间”,然后选择一种格式来高亮显示错误的值。

六、时间格式的高级应用

Excel的时间格式功能不仅仅局限于简单的显示和计算,还可以用于更高级的应用。

6.1 条件格式中的时间

你可以使用条件格式来根据时间值的不同来改变单元格的格式。例如,你可以设置条件格式来高亮显示超过某个时间的值。

6.2 图表中的时间

你可以在图表中使用时间值。例如,你可以创建一个折线图来显示不同时间点的数据变化。

6.3 时间与其他数据类型的混合

你可以将时间与其他数据类型混合使用。例如,你可以创建一个包含日期和时间的单元格,然后使用自定义格式来显示它们。

七、常见问题与解决办法

在使用时间格式时,可能会遇到一些常见问题,以下是一些解决办法。

7.1 时间显示为数字

有时候,输入的时间会显示为数字,例如“0.625”而不是“3:00 PM”。这是因为Excel将时间存储为一天的一部分。你可以通过设置单元格格式来纠正这个问题。

7.2 时间计算错误

有时候,时间计算会出现错误,例如得到负数结果。这通常是因为两个时间之间的差值跨越了午夜。你可以通过调整公式来解决这个问题。

7.3 时间与日期混淆

有时候,时间和日期会混淆在一起。例如,你可能会看到“1/1/1900 3:00 PM”这样的值。这是因为Excel将日期和时间存储在一起。你可以通过设置自定义格式来只显示时间。

7.4 时间值输入不便

有时候,手动输入时间值可能会不便。你可以使用Excel的时间选择器来快速选择时间值。选择单元格,然后点击时间选择器图标,选择你需要的时间值。

八、Excel时间格式的最佳实践

为了在Excel中更高效地使用时间格式,以下是一些最佳实践:

8.1 使用一致的时间格式

在一个工作簿中,尽量使用一致的时间格式。这将使你的数据更容易阅读和理解。

8.2 使用自定义格式

如果内置的时间格式不能满足需求,不要犹豫,创建自定义格式。这样可以更好地控制时间的显示方式。

8.3 利用数据验证

使用数据验证来确保输入的时间值是正确的。这将减少错误,提高数据的准确性。

8.4 定期检查时间计算

定期检查时间计算结果,确保它们是正确的。如果发现错误,及时调整公式或格式。

8.5 学习时间函数

Excel提供了多个时间函数,学习并掌握它们可以大大提高你的工作效率。例如,HOUR()MINUTE()SECOND()函数可以帮助你快速获取时间的各个部分。

8.6 使用图表和条件格式

利用图表和条件格式来更直观地展示时间数据。例如,你可以使用条件格式来高亮显示超过某个时间的值,或者使用图表来展示不同时间点的数据变化。

8.7 备份数据

在进行大规模的时间格式调整或计算之前,记得备份数据。这样可以避免因操作失误导致数据丢失。

通过以上方法,你可以在Excel中更高效地设置和使用时间格式,提高工作效率和数据准确性。

相关问答FAQs:

1. 如何在Excel中设置时间格式?

在Excel中设置时间格式非常简单。只需选中你要格式化为时间的单元格,然后点击"开始"选项卡上的"数字"分组中的"时间"下拉菜单。在菜单中选择你所需的时间格式,例如"短时间"、"长时间"或自定义时间格式。Excel将自动将所选单元格中的数值格式化为时间。

2. 如何自定义时间格式在Excel中?

如果Excel提供的时间格式无法满足你的需求,你可以自定义时间格式。选中要格式化为时间的单元格,然后右键单击,选择"设置单元格格式"。在弹出的对话框中,选择"自定义"选项卡。在"类型"框中输入你想要的时间格式代码,例如"yyyy-mm-dd hh:mm:ss"。点击"确定"后,Excel将按照你的自定义格式显示时间。

3. 如何将文本转换为时间格式在Excel中?

如果你在Excel中输入的时间是以文本形式显示,而不是时间格式,你可以使用"文本转换为列"功能将其转换为时间格式。选中包含文本的单元格,然后点击"数据"选项卡上的"文本转换为列"按钮。在弹出的向导中,选择"固定宽度"或"分隔符",然后按照向导的指示完成文本转换为列的过程。转换后,Excel将自动将文本转换为时间格式。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4593260

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部